How families and households are made up across the area.
Nearly 60% of families in postcode 3083 are couples with children, making this the most common home type in the area. The community is generally family-oriented, with homes typically holding more people than in most other Australian suburbs.

Average household size.
The typical home here holds 2.6 people, which is higher than most areas. While the proportion of people living alone has risen to 23.6% since 2011, this remains a little below the Victorian and national figures.

In 3083, VIC, the largest group is 2 people at 32%, followed by 1 person (24%) and 3 people (18%).
Family types and one-parent families.
One-parent families make up 13.7% of the area, a figure that is higher than most similar suburbs and has risen since 2011. Couples without children make up another 25.3% of all families.
